Hand Points

Being able to know the point value of your hand is crucial to your bidding strategy with your partner. While it is possible to count your own points (and you should learn to do so) for your convenience the latest release of Quick Bridge (2016.5) displays your points in a little red badge to the left of your hand.



For reference, points are tallied as 4 for an ACE, 3 for a KING, 2 for a QUEEN, 1 for a JACK, 2 for a Singleton (one card in a suit) and 1 for a Doubleton (2 cards in a suit). A player should have at least 12 points to open the bidding and at least 6 to respond to a bid.
